Car Seat
A 2-in-1 travel system pram stroller 2 in 1 includes car seats that can be clicked into the stroller. It can also be transformed into the carrycot. This makes it a one stop shop for your baby's initial years. These prams cost more than standard strollers, however the ease of transferring your baby from the car to the stroller in a safe manner and without disturbing them is worth the extra price.
The UPPAbaby car and pram combination is a modern version of the traditional pram 2 in 1. It is a favorite by parents. The Vista stroller is easy to maneuver and the Mesa car seat is able to be clipped into your vehicle using UPPAbaby’s Smart Secure LATCH System, making it simpler to install than other models. Additionally, the stroller can be used as a bassinet or in carriage mode and you can alter the seat's orientation between forward-facing and rear-facing depending on your preference.
The Graco LiteMax infant car seat and stroller combination is another highly-rated product that is ideal for parents who are new. Like the Doona it can be converted into a rolling bassinet, or stroller with the option of reclining seats that face your child from the rear or front of the stroller, based on their preference. It's easy to use and a great option if you plan on buying an additional car seat for older siblings because it can accommodate up to two seats.
There are a variety of other options available and they are also available. Many 2 in 1 travel systems include a stroller and car seat that can be used from the moment of birth. However, many of these car seats aren't compatible with all strollers. The important thing is to get a quality product that works with your specific car model and is safe to be installed. Check the Consumer Products Safety Commission's website and the manufacturer's guidelines for recalls. You can also call your insurance company to find out whether they provide roadside assistance if you need help in a installation or any other issue.
Carrycot
Carrycots are a simple to transport, small cot that can be affixed to a frame for a pram. It lets newborns sleep in comfort while on the go. It's ideal for use from birth until the time your baby can sit up unaided, typically around 6 months. A carrycot is a great alternative to a crib or moses basket and can double up as a travel cot when staying away from home. The carrycot on the 2 in 1 pram for travel typically has a wide flat base that is designed to help your baby's natural sleep position, which helps in healthy growth and development. Some of our carrycots, including the didofy Stargazer can also be used for sleep at night and can be easily collapsed and stored when not in use.
The majority of 3 in 1 combination prams are able to combine a pushchair and an infant car seat or carrycot, so you can pick the best method of transport for your trip. They are generally heavier than their 2 in 1 stroller in 1 counterparts and may be preferred by parents who appreciate the traditional look of prams. Many of these models offer the ability to remove the pushchair seat unit which allows you to use it as a lightweight stroller after your baby is old enough to sit and face you.
They are typically light and fold flat. This makes them easy to fit in smaller cars. They also have a range of features that make them more practical, such as large shopping baskets and rain covers.
Verify that the 2 in 1 travel system and the carrycot you are thinking of is suitable and meets the latest European safety standard. For instance, you can ensure that the carrycot you are purchasing is compliant with the new EN1466:2023 standard. This replaces EN0+:2014+AC:2015, which will be mandatory in June 2024. Also look out for carrycot accessories such as footmuffs, weather shields and tray for the child and parent to ensure that your child will feel comfortable and secure when they're sleeping in their cot.
